What does “vocalizing” mean?

The word “vocalizing” means the act of singing or making sounds with the voice, often as vocal warm-up or practice. In plain terms, using your voice to sing or make sounds, often as practice.

How do you use “vocalizing” in a sentence?

Here is “vocalizing” used in a sentence: “She spent twenty minutes vocalizing before the audition.”

What part of speech is “vocalizing”?

“Vocalizing” is a noun.
